The control system for precise five-axis laser/micro-milling machine tool
by Zhenyuan Jia; Yuqin Chen; Wei Liu; Kai Zhao; Ling Wang; Xianming Tu
International Journal of Industrial and Systems Engineering (IJISE), Vol. 22, No. 2, 2016

Abstract: Due to the limitation that etching technique is difficult to machine the copper layer of copper-clad polyimide (CCPI) with three-dimensional structure precisely and integrally, an effective way combining laser and micro-milling is proposed to solve this problem. By detecting the control of these two processing methods, a precise five-axis laser/micro-milling machine tool has been developed. The machine tool is based on SIEMENS 840D sl CNC system. The high-speed precise manual/automatic laser control via the NCU rapid digital output is studied. The method using analogue drive module to control laser power and micro-milling spindle is presented. By combining laser and micro-milling together, the precise machining of copper-clad polyimide with high efficiency and low cost is implemented. Experimental results indicate that this machine tool is suitable for manufacturing copper layer with a minimum width of metal removal of 50 μm and has stable performance and high reliability.
